Are Tubas And Sousaphones The Same . While both tuba and sousaphone are brass instruments and produce a deep, rich sound, there are slight differences in their tonal quality. Let's look at how they are similar and different from each other! Both instruments are made of sheet brass and come in silver, yellow, gold plated, or lacquer options. Both instruments produce similar sounds. The sousaphone creates sound by pushing air through the lips, making them vibrate into the mouthpiece, just like the tuba. Sousaphone and tuba have things in common, but there are also significant differences. The major difference that distinguishes the tuba and sousaphone is the bell shape. The sousaphone is often associated with marching bands, while the tuba is typically played in a seated position in orchestras. Tubas are commonly pitched in bb ♭, cc, ee ♭, or f, and feature a smaller bell, providing a focused sound.
